Born May 28th 1953 in Füchtorf/Northrhine-Westfalia; secondary school education (Abitur at Staatliches Gymnasium Warendorf) until 1972; military service and vocational training as tool machinery maker until 1977; work as a toolmaker in different machine construction companies until 1980.
Studied social science and graduated from Ruhr-Universität Bochum (1980-1985); Ph.D. (1989) and habilitation (1995) at University Erlangen-Nürnberg; research fellow (1985-1990), fellowship, visiting Professor, chair holder (1990-2001); Chair of Sociology/Organisation, Migration, Participation at Ruhr-Universität Bochum since 2001.

14 books (5 co-authored); more than 60 articles in scientific journals, of those almost 40 double blind peer reviewed; 18 edited books, of those 4 in English and 7 in Spanish; almost 80 chapters in books; review activities for almost 40 scientific journals and foundations; activities in editorial boards of 5 scientific journals; associate editor of the journal Global Networks.
Speaker of the Section Migration and Ethnic Minorities in the German Associations for Sociology; member of the directorate of the Institute for International Law of Peace and Armed Conflict/Ruhr-Universität Bochum; dean of the department of Social Science 2006-2008; member of the senate of the Ruhr-Universität Bochum 2004-2006; commissioner of the rectorate of the Ruhr-Universität Bochum for the office of cooperation RUB-IGM since 2001; commissioner of the rectorate of the Ruhr-Universität Bochum for the selection process for professorships since 2008.
